Bengaluru: Bengaluru police discovered the severely decomposed body of Gavin James Young, a 59-year-old British national, in an apartment in Koramangala VII Block on Saturday. Young, a chef who had been residing in the US, is suspected to have died by suicide after an overdose of medication.
Details of the Discovery
Young had rented the apartment through Airbnb from Jagadish, starting July 1. According to reports, he requested Jagadish not to contact him until August 1 due to work commitments involving night shifts. When residents of the building noticed a foul odour emanating from the apartment and informed Jagadish, he attempted to reach Young but was unsuccessful. After forcing entry into the flat, Jagadish discovered Young’s decomposed body and promptly alerted the authorities.
Investigation and Evidence
Police officials have secured Young’s body in a mortuary and are coordinating with the UK embassy to inform his family. A case of suspicious death has been registered. At the scene, law enforcement found syringes and multiple strips of medication, including some that were empty. Young, who was diabetic and on insulin, had additional medications for blood pressure and other health conditions. The presence of numerous pill strips suggests a possible overdose.
The police estimate that Young’s death likely occurred on August 1. An autopsy will confirm the exact time and cause of death. There were no signs of forced entry or a struggle at the scene.
Further Actions
Authorities have located Young’s UK passport and are verifying his visa status. Preliminary information indicates that he may have entered India on a tourist visa in April. The investigation continues as officials work to piece together the circumstances leading to Young’s death.
